Jen Higgins is a resident of Arkansas, mother, and founder of Anyway Socks, a company on a mission to help end domestic violence. Jen was inspired to create the company after the loss of her best friend, Brooke. In years prior, Brooke had been surviving and attempting to escape a violent relationship, and Jen was doing her best to be Brooke’s support person. However, it was after the tragic loss of Brooke, that Jen was left with a gaping hole in her heart, and a mission on her mind. She now offers support to domestic violence resources by way of her company, and she continues to share Brooke’s memory with the world in order to make change. She also works hard to bring awareness to the deep impact that being a co-victim of abuse can have on a loved one’s trajectory.
